Of course they look better fartin, The Shout Factory isn't going to spend tons of money clearing music licensing rights just to release shitty looking DVDs. These DVDs are probably as good as SCTV will ever look.

Another thing is that they are unedited. From what I understand SCTV is only seen in it's edited syndicated form, meaning sketches are cut out, and music is changed. Most, maybe all of the musical performances got cut out completely.

These sets being released now are the NBC episodes, they were 90 minutes long (66 minutes without commercials) when they aired. The first volume made lots of use of old sketches to fill time, because the writters hadn't gotten into their groove yet. I'd say maybe a little more than half of the material is brand new. But the volume one set has two of the best episodes of the series, "Polynesiantown" and "Moral Majority." Volume 2 has way more new material than volume one

The Shout Factory did this because they wanted to give people a sampling of all the seasons, which is what the repeats in volume one do. The Shout Factory plans on releasing the ORIGINAL first three seasons after they get done releasing the NBC shows.
